Hexo+Github:小白也能轻松搭建的个人博客

作者:沙与沫2024.04.01 19:22浏览量:3

简介:本文将详细介绍如何使用Hexo和Github搭建个人博客,包括环境搭建、主题选择、文章编写与发布等步骤,帮助小白轻松上手。

在数字化时代,拥有一个个人博客已成为展示自我、分享知识和交流经验的重要平台。Hexo和Github作为开源工具和平台,为想要建站的小白提供了便捷的途径。接下来,本文将带你详细了解如何使用Hexo和Github搭建个人博客。

一、环境搭建

1. 安装Node.js和npm
Hexo是基于Node.js的静态博客框架,因此首先需要安装Node.js。安装完成后,npm(Node.js包管理器)也会一并安装。可以从Node.js官网下载对应操作系统的安装包进行安装。

2. 安装Hexo
在命令行中运行以下命令安装Hexo:

  1. npm install -g hexo-cli

3. 初始化Hexo博客
选择一个目录作为博客的根目录,然后在该目录下运行以下命令初始化Hexo博客:

  1. hexo init

这将在当前目录下创建一个新的Hexo博客项目。

二、主题选择

Hexo支持丰富的主题,你可以根据自己的喜好选择。可以从Hexo官方主题库或其他第三方主题库中选择。选择一个主题后,将其下载并解压到博客根目录下的themes文件夹中。

在博客根目录下的_config.yml文件中,将theme字段设置为所选主题的名称,例如:

  1. theme: landscape

三、文章编写与发布

1. 新建文章
在博客根目录下的source/_posts文件夹中,新建一个Markdown文件,按照Hexo的约定命名,例如2023-07-05-my-first-post.md。在文件中编写文章内容。

2. 发布文章
在命令行中运行以下命令生成静态网页:

  1. hexo generate

生成的文件将存储public文件夹中。你可以将这个文件夹的内容部署到Web服务器上,或者使用Github Pages进行部署。

四、使用Github Pages部署博客

1. 创建Github仓库
在Github上创建一个新的公共仓库,用于存储博客文件。

2. 配置Github Pages
在仓库的设置页面中,找到Github Pages选项,选择master branch作为源,并保存设置。这将启用Github Pages服务,并将你的博客发布到互联网上。

3. 部署博客
将本地博客项目中的文件推送到Github仓库。首先,在本地仓库中添加并提交文件更改,然后推送到远程仓库:

  1. git add .
  2. git commit -m "Initial commit"
  3. git push -u origin master

推送完成后,Github Pages将自动构建并发布你的博客。你可以通过访问https://<your-username>.github.io/来查看你的博客。

五、总结

通过以上步骤,你已经成功搭建了一个基于Hexo和Github的个人博客。在实际使用过程中,你还可以进一步学习Hexo的更多功能,如插件使用、主题定制等,以丰富你的博客体验。祝你在建站过程中收获知识与乐趣!